In the context of Future Business Leaders of America (FBLA), the candle color that represents the position of the president is red. This choice is grounded in the symbolism associated with the color red, which typically signifies leadership, enthusiasm, and the passionate commitment that is essential for a successful president. In FBLA, the use of colored candles during events or ceremonies is a part of the organization's tradition and serves to visually represent the different officer roles. The red candle, in particular, highlights the president's vital role in guiding the organization and fostering a spirit of leadership among members.

The other colors may represent different officer positions or concepts within FBLA, but red specifically embodies the authority and responsibility of the president. Understanding these color associations can enrich one's knowledge of FBLA traditions and enhance participation in events.
